Bring in the Green
All rooms need an element of life. That means adding
plants, candles or flowers to every room.
Look at adding impactful plants, group three different types
in a colorful pot. Something tall, something flowering, and
something that hangs down the side. These will add life and
color. Think about a candle grouping on the dining room
table, or cut flowers in the kitchen to brighten your morning.
I love to add violets to vintage tea cups found at a salvation
army store. Place these in bookcases, shelves, and groups
of pictures.
Paint Something!
A fresh coat of paint in a lively color breathes new life to
a neutral room. We have been taught to keep things
neutral in our fabrics and furniture. But when you pair it
with a room with a great color the furniture will spring to
life.

A few simple things to do now-
Remove the clutter. A messy environment is hard to
enjoy. Look at pairing down and organizing what you
have. Need help? A home organizer is a perfect helper
to get you going in the right direction. When the clutter
is gone you have the pallet to begin the dream.
